About the teamThe Procurement & Supply team within Corporate Services supports the Royal Women's Hospital by delivering compliant, efficient and value for money procurement of goods and services that enable high quality patient care. The team manages end to end procurement, contract and supplier management. A strong focus is placed on governance, probity, sustainability and social procurement in line with Victorian public sector requirements and the Women's strategic priorities.
About the roleThe Procurement Principal ensures compliant, efficient, and value-for-money acquisition of goods and services that support high quality patient care. The role oversees sourcing, tendering, contracting, supplier performance, and operational purchasing, while driving continuous improvement, sustainability, and social procurement outcomes aligned to hospital strategy and Victorian public sector requirements. A regular day will see you:
- Develop and implement procurement strategies aligned with hospital operational and financial goals.
- Identify, evaluate, and select vendors/suppliers based on quality, cost, reliability, compliance, and sustainability criteria.
- Ensure procurement activities align with governance frameworks, risk controls and compliance obligations.
- Prepare regular procurement reports (e.g. spend analysis, cost savings, supplier performance, contract status)
